Académique Documents
Professionnel Documents
Culture Documents
Sistemas Neurodifusos
Prctica 7.
Redes perceptrn para reconocimiento de
patrones
Periodo 2016/2
Elabor: Erick Huitrn Ramrez
Enviado: 27/04/2016
REDES PERCEPTRON
Objetivo
Identificar la arquitectura bsica de una red neuronal.
Tpicos abarcados.
3.4.1 Red Perceptrn, arquitectura, algoritmos y aplicaciones.
Indicaciones.
Los siguientes ejercicios podrn realizarse en equipos con un mximo de tres personas, no
obstante pueden existir lineamientos cuyos resultados sern expuestos de forma individual.
1. Neurona Todo o Nada.
Entrena una red perceptrn con las fotografas de tres individuos, el equipo deber sealar
cuantas fotografas requiere para realizar un entrenamiento adecuado.
Cada participante deber asignar los Objetivos del entrenamiento para que la neurona lo
identifique a s mismo y etiquete como desconocidos a las fotografas de otros miembros
del equipo. El ejercicio ser considerado vlido cuando se identifiquen tres fotografas
distintas que no hayan formado parte del entrenamiento, y se hayan rechazado tres
fotografas que no correspondan al individuo y que no hayan formado parte del
entrenamiento.
Con el comando mesh, presenta en una grfica de dos dimensiones los pesos sinpticos
resultantes del entrenamiento.
2. Red perceptrn monocapa
Entrena una red perceptrn monocapa para el reconocimiento de los tres integrantes del
equipo. La entrada ser una imagen obtenida desde una cmara web, y el resultado el
nombre del individuo identificado. Si se toma imagen a un individuo que no est
contemplado en el entrenamiento, el programa deber sealar la etiqueta: desconocido.
Nota: el procesamiento y entrenamiento deber efectuarse en escala de grises, verificar al
final de los ejercicios, el programa para integrar la activacin de la cmara web y la captura
de imagines.
Con el comando mesh, presenta en dos grficas de dos dimensiones los pesos sinpticos
resultantes del entrenamiento.
Considerar realizar zoom a la imagen para reducir la cantidad de elementos a entrenar.
Lineamientos de evaluacin.
Design Concepts
a. Modularity, scalability, readability, and maintainability
1. Develop a LabVIEW application (VI) that is:
a) Modular VI functionality is subdivided into modules or subVIs
b) Scalable VI requires little or no change to the user interface or block
diagram to handle larger data sets or additional program states
c) Readable VI conveys information about itself through good documentation
and programming style
d) Maintainable VI facilitates modifications without changing the original
intent of the module or application
b. Cohesion and coupling
1. Develop LabVIEW modules that are:
a) Highly cohesivemodule has a clearly defined and published goal
b) Loosely coupledmodule minimizes dependency on other modules for
completing or complementing its functionality
c. Hierarchical design
1. Develop a LabVIEW VI that utilizes the preceding techniques to create a logical
hierarchical design
d. File structure
1. Organize the VIs in the file system to reflect the hierarchical nature of the software
2. Create a folder for the application and give it a relevant name
3. Make the main (top-level) VI accessible in the application folder
4. Create separate folders for subVIs and controls
Tomado del archivo cld_exam_prep_guide_english.pdf como gua del examen de certificacin
CLD